Today's guest and my friend, Dr. Sarah Williams shares her heart and experiences as a woman, daughter, mother and Dr. of mental health with us on these times we are facing currently.  Being Black adds a depth of perspective to each role Dr. Sarah navigates, which has sharpened her focus and empowered her voice to share with what she calls, "Emotional Assertiveness."

Dr. Sarah shares authentically, powerfully and openly about her childhood experiences with racism, having to silence her own rage and upset in order to maintain educational and professional opportunities. She shares with us the tacit and very real considerations she has as a mother of a Black teenage son and daughter- and fears for their physical, emotional, mental and spiritual safety and health. 

Our conversation gets real and raw immediately, as Dr. Sarah brings us face-to-face with the truth that BIPOC faces acutely different experiences and standards of treatment, access, and interpretation of what it is to be human; and it isn't the white ideal.

We also dive into mental health, mindfulness, meditation and how important it is to care for ourselves with intention; especially now.

Meaning out of Disruption- Spiritual responses to Racism & Self-reflection

Meaning out of Disruption- Spiritual responses to Racism & Self-reflection

Being a Spiritual Leader, Teacher, and Advocate I am duty-bound to actively explore the contrasts that live within myself and the Spiritual community. 

As a community that values positivity, peace, and collective unity, we often default or BYPASS the contrasts that our human experiences offer. This is a danger and area of incomplete and unwise thinking and acting that calls for honest and truthful exposure. Spiritual bypassing creates harm, resentment, and is a place that offers further harm especially to those traumas that run deep with individuals and the collective as a whole.

The very real and continued traumas that BIPOC and other minorities experience daily in their lives and communities cannot be swept away with niceties and flip remarks of, "love, light, peace and unity,"  while at the same time advocating for change and "love of all human beings."

It is time for us as leaders and members of the space we promote as "safe," "compassionate," "welcoming," and "inclusive," to live honestly with ourselves and with our Brothers & Sisters in communities of color, ethnicity, and culture. 

Self-examination of our own biases, and the willingness to listen and witness the lived experiences of Brothers & Sisters without diminishing, rationalizing or reducing them for our own comfort, is spiritualism with integrity. If we seek true healing, it must occur through the honest naming of offenses conscious or not; before any repair can begin.

We owe that to ourselves, those around us, and The Collective.
